Product Overview
This medium strength aluminium sheet is made from grade 5251 H22, offering high corrosion resistance suitable for extreme environments such as marine, offshore, and industrial settings. The 5251 H22 grade has excellent mechanical properties and good cold formability, making it readily weldable.
Applications
The aluminium sheet is versatile and can be used in various applications, including:
- Boats
- Paneling and pressings
- Offshore marine structures
- Aircraft parts
- Vehicle panels
- Containers
Powder Coating Benefits
Our premium aluminium sheets are powder coated to provide a strong, durable finish available in an array of colors. The powder coating resists scratches and chips, and its UV resistance ensures the color lasts longer than traditional liquid paints, even in harsh environments. The coating also creates a barrier against air, salt, and other chemicals, ensuring that the underlying metal is protected against corrosion and other reactions.
